Tucumcari Animal Hospital in Tucumcari, NM

Find Tucumcari Animal Hospital in Tucumcari,Quay County,NM to get information on Veterinary Care, Pet Grooming, Pet Boarding, Pet Supplies, Pet Insurance, and Pet Adoption Services
Tucumcari Animal Hospital
610 South 1st Street, Tucumcari, NM 88401
575-461-3900

Nearby Animal Hospital

Social Service Offices in Tucumcari

Browse by City

Sorry, there is no content available